Demographics and Information:
- Teacher to student ratio (K-8): 1:14
- Teacher to student ratio (EEC): State Req.
- Gender: 48% male, 52% female
Racial Make-up (K-8):
- Asian: 1%
- African American: 17%
- Hispanic: 7%
- Caucasian: 72%
- Other: 7%
Enrollment:
- K-8: 166
- Early Education Center: 181
- Total enrollment: 347
Residence:
- K-8: 90% MO, 10% KS
Religious beliefs:
- Lutheran: 50%
- Other Christian: 40%
- Other: 10%
Standardized achievement testing (1st-8th):
- Consistently above the national average
- 78% of students perform above 85% of national norms (8-9 stanines)
Financial aid (K-8):
- 30% receive assistance
